This course reviews chiropractic extremity manipulative procedures that are commonly utilized in practice (learned in the prior foundational course, CHR 7139) and also incorporates variations of said manipulations . Instruction centers around common clinical scenarios where extremity manipulation is indicated. Relevant research evidence is referenced when available. Individualized variation of foundational manipulative techniques is reviewed and encouraged.
